At the moment, Star Trek (2009) is the highest-grossing movie in North America, having made an estimated $243,699,000 through Friday, June 26th according to Box Office Mojo. It reached this milestone near the end of May. But sadly it can’t last.

Up, which opened on May 29th, has made an estimated $241,123,000 as of Friday, June 26th and stands a good chance of toppling Star Trek (2009). But another summer blockbuster, Transformers: Revenge of the Fallen, will likely soon easily beat both. It has made an incredible $125,946,000 in just three days.

While its a little sad for this Star Trek fan to see the movie dethroned as the highest-grossing movie of 2009, when that finally happens it won’t diminish at all the incredible accomplishment that was Star Trek (2009). Love it or hate it, there’s no denying it made an awful lot of money and thus, in a financial sense, was a staggering success.
